>From a graph theoretic point of view, tnodes model vertices and vnodes
model edges.
t.uA is needed to annotate the vertices, v.uA is needed to annotate
the edges. I understand that having the simplest thing that could
possibly work is desirable, but let's just not pretend that nothing
will be lost.
